Financial Consequences of Gambling

While many enjoy the excitement of games like Gates of Olympus, the financial consequences of gambling can quickly snowball out of control.

You might commence with modest bets, Gates Of Olympus 1000 Slot, but before you know it, you’re hunting losses and raising your wagers. Each loss propels the urge to retrieve your money, culminating in more severe financial troubles.

Your bank account depletes, and accumulating debts can induce stress and anxiety. You may realize yourself taking from friends or obtaining loans just to keep playing.

This pattern can threaten not only your finances but also your stability. It’s essential to acknowledge when gambling transforms from a hobby into a perilous obsession that stretches resources and endangers your financial security.

Social Isolation and Stigma

The psychological turmoil brought on by gambling addiction often results in social isolation, intensifying the struggle for those affected.

You might end up withdrawing from friends and family, feeling too ashamed to share your situation. This isolation can deepen your hopelessness, making recovery seem even more unattainable.

The stigma surrounding gambling addiction exacerbates the difficulty, as society often perceives it as a character flaw rather than a medical condition. You may dread criticism and ridicule, which only strengthens your desire to hide.

Understanding that you’re not alone can be crucial in conquering these emotions. Support groups and therapy can provide secure spaces for interaction, helping you escape from isolation and restore your social networks as you embark on your recovery journey.

    Healing Approaches to Healing

    Healing approaches to healing often integrate various techniques to address both physical and emotional well-being. You might explore awareness practices, such as contemplation or yoga, which can assist center your thoughts and reduce stress.

    CBT therapy could help you in recognizing and altering negative thought patterns that affect your recovery. Engaging in art or music treatment enables for emotional release, encouraging individual understandings and connections.

    Additionally, bodily exercise, like walking or strength training, can be essential for your physical health and mood enhancement. Remember, each method may connect uniquely with you, so it’s important to discover what feels suitable and effective.

    Building a Healthy Relationship With Gambling

    While many view gambling solely as a form of entertainment, it’s important to establish a balanced and mindful relationship with it. Begin by establishing definite boundaries on duration and money before you engage. Stick to these limits, and don’t let excitement obscure your decision-making.

    Always remember that it’s okay to take pauses or step back if you feel burdened. Focus on the entertaining aspects—like interacting with friends—rather than just succeeding. When you find yourself gambling, keep it as a form of recreation, not a answer to problems.

    Reflect on your experiences and honestly assess your feelings. Acknowledge when gambling becomes more than just fun, and don’t hesitate to look for help if you need it. Building this awareness is key to enjoying gambling sensibly.
